The Latte Factor

From the show Automatic Millionaire: How to Become One

David Bach, author of The Automatic Millionaire, says you don't need a lot of time or money to make a million dollars. If you save five dollars a day, you'll be a millionaire in 41 years. And you could be a millionaire in 34 years if you save $10 a day!

If you're already feeling financially strapped, you might be thinking, "Where am I going to find an extra $5 a day to save?" David says you'll find the money in what he calls your "latte factor," the money you spend everyday on things like fancy drinks and eating out. If your yearly Latte Factor above is greater than $1800—and instead of spending it you invested it with a 10% annual return—in 41 years you'd have $1,000,000!
